Q: Is 107,771,750 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 107,771,750 is a composite number.

Why is 107,771,750 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 107,771,750 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 25 37 50 61 74 122 125 185 191 250 305 370 382 610 925 955 1,525 1,850 1,910 2,257 3,050 4,514 4,625 4,775 7,067 7,625 9,250 9,550 11,285 11,651 14,134 15,250 22,570 23,302 23,875 35,335 47,750 56,425 58,255 70,670 112,850 116,510 176,675 282,125 291,275 353,350 431,087 564,250 582,550 862,174 883,375 1,456,375 1,766,750 2,155,435 2,912,750 4,310,870 10,777,175 21,554,350 53,885,875 and 107,771,750, with no remainder.

Since 107,771,750 cannot be divided by just 1 and 107,771,750, it is a composite number.
